UAE executives take part in 550km cycling charity event

Executives and entrepreneurs are taking part in a 550km ride through seven emirates in the United Arab Emirates to raise money for special needs charities.

The Group 7 Emirates Cycling Challenge will see 20 cyclists head east across the border from Dubai to Abu Dhabi, then to Fujairah, north to Dallas Seahorse, and then ride south through Ajman , Umm al-Quwain and Sharjah return to Dubai on Sunday.

Funds raised from the three-day effort will be used for child welfare and education support programmes in partnership with Rashid Resolute People Centre and Dubai Cares.

The challenge was launched in December 2021 to celebrate the UAE’s Golden Jubilee and to raise awareness and support for the Rashid Centre, which educates children and young people with special needs.

The 20 cyclists who took part were executives and entrepreneurs from across the UAE, consisting of professional cyclists Sanchez Samuel, Vitor Carvalho (former member of the UAE National Olympic Cycling Committee), Janez Brajkovic (ranked 2nd in the 2012 Tour de France) ix) and Nelson Oliveira, a Portuguese professional.

Cycling enthusiasts are encouraged to track the progress of the challenge on its official website.

“The seventh UAE Cycling Challenge aims to encourage people to give back to their communities and stay healthy, while showcasing the country’s natural landscape,” First Group CEO Rob Burns said in a statement.

“We are grateful to The First Group for organising the second 7 Emirates Cycling Challenge, which has provided the UAE community with a platform to support our ECD programme and help provide underprivileged children with the care and attention they need at a young age, ” added Dr Tariq al-Gurg, CEO of Dubai Cares.

Mariam Othman, chief executive of the Rashid Centre, said: “Through this cycle challenge, we are sending a positive message of inclusion and raising awareness of people of determination, and with our support, They have access to the best education and the opportunity to progress and succeed in life.” .
